It Starts With The Tires
As always, we start with the tires. The WI.DE. 2.0 fits up to 700x66mm (29×2.6″) — as good tires in bigger sizes (both gravel and XC MTB) are becoming more plentiful in the market.

Going from 50mm to 66mm nearly doubles the air volume inside the tire. Use that volume to protect your rims from rocks and roots, to lower pressure for more grip, or both.
Fitting tires this size into a compact, stiff and agile frame was a challenge. The result is marginally lighter than its predecessor and handles even more extreme terrain.

Double Chainstay Drop
The original U.P. introduced the single dropped chainstay. The original WI.DE. doubled down with a carbon box structure behind the BB for clearance and stiffness. The WI.DE. 2.0 takes this further still — by designing specifically around modern gravel drivetrains and dropping compatibility with older setups (e.g. 2x), we’ve maximized the space for tires and chainstays to create even more clearance.

U-Turn AC/DC+ Fork
Where the U.P.|U.P.PER. 2.0 offers separate aero and cargo forks, the WI.DE. 2.0 combines both into one: the U-Turn AC/DC+ (Aero Cargo Double Combo). At this tire volume, one fork can do it all — so you get full aero plus our patent-pending cargo slots in a single fork.

As with our other cargo forks: strap bags directly to the fork legs, no cage required. Prefer a cage for water bottles or specific cargo? Use the included cargo barrels.

More Storage
The WI.DE. 2.0 has the most cargo-carrying options of any OPEN to date. Cargo slots on the fork, direct-mount frame bag compatibility (custom bag makers supported; OPEN aero frame bag coming Fall 2026), and two storage bags inside the downtube, secured with the Fitlock© locking mechanism.
Additional rivnuts under the BB, two on the toptube just behind the stem for a toptube bag, and — if you prefer a full-length toptube — a third rivnut near the seattube for added stability. Standard and custom toptube bag options will be available.

A.I.R. Geometry
The WI.DE. 2.0 follows the OPEN A.I.R. philosophy: agile, integrated, refined. The steering geometry keeps handling razor-sharp — with your eyes closed (not recommended!) you might think you’re on a road bike, not a bike running 66mm tires. Frames are slightly longer and taller than their predecessors, paired with the OPEN B.A.R. system to easily dial in your perfect fit.
Made in Freedom
Like all OPEN 2.0 products, the WI.DE. 2.0 is part of our Made in Freedom project. A few years ago we decided that freedom needed to permeate everything we do — because for us, freedom is the essence of cycling. We moved all production to countries that score well in established democracy rankings (The Economist Democracy Index, Freedom House’s Freedom in the World report).
We know this topic has many angles, and that’s fine. We do this because we want to, and because we have the freedom to choose. This isn’t a virtue competition — everyone should run their lives and businesses as they see fit. We just know how we want to run ours. The WI.DE. 2.0 frame is built in Portugal.
